Two luxury vehicles set on fire

It was found that fire was set maliciously

Newsroom

The Fire Service in Limassol was put on alert late Monday night (25/09) after receiving information about a fire in two vehicles in the area of Ayios Tychonas.

According to police information, at around 23:40, information was received about a fire in two luxury vehicles parked in the parking lot of an apartment building in Ayios Tychona. The Fire Brigade immediately arrived at the scene to extinguish the fire, while the vehicles were completely destroyed. It should be noted that these were cars owned by a 35-year-old man.

From the examinations conducted it was found that the fire was set maliciously.

The authorities in Limassol are investigating the case.
